Two companies each purchased a motor vehicle for $10000 at the beginning of year 1. Company G used the straight-line method of depreciation at a rate of 15% per annum, while Company H used the reducing balance method at a rate of 20% per annum. What was the difference in the depreciation charge between the two companies for year 2?
✓ Correct Answer
The correct answer is B: $100 greater for H
